# TilePloy Prefetcher — Build Provenance

Plugin authors: every TilePloy prefetcher release is built from a tagged commit in the canonical repo. Verify your plugin against the exact artifact, not a local build. Mismatched prefetch ABI versions fail silently. Check the manifest hash before publishing. The provenance token for the current release follows.

session token of kagup-hahaf = htk3_2b8

## Releases

Quick note for the sync: GarageGlance v2.4 ships the occupancy feed for the Marlowe Street deck, now polling sensors every 30 seconds instead of two minutes. Counts should stop drifting during rush hour. Tag releases off `main`, run the feed smoke test, and ping Tova if the diff looks weird. All release artifacts must be verified against the key below.

signing key of tahog-tajog = bky6_QV8tna

Subject: Sale of the Greyfield Logistics Unit — Heads Up

Team,

Quick note before the rumour mill gets going: we've signed a letter of intent to sell the Greyfield logistics unit to Halloran Freight Partners. Nothing is final — diligence runs through end of next month. For finance, this means ring-fencing Greyfield's ledgers and pausing any intercompany recharges from next week. Sunita will coordinate the data room requests, so route everything through her. The key terms we've agreed in principle are summarised below.

management briefing: Only 7 of the 120 pilot accounts renewed Ralael, so a churn review is set for January 1.